Biggest Win for 50 Years

By: Rob Sedgwick
Date: 03/02/2007

HAVING beaten two records for playing badly this year, and come within a game of equalling the worst losing sequence in the club's history, Alan Buckley's side today recorded the biggest away win for 50 years, and the second most emphatic result away from home in the club's history.

Today's game is also the first time in Grimsby's entire history that they have won a game 6-0 away from home.

The following table shows the occasions when Grimsby have won by five or more goals away from home.

CompetitionDateOppositionScore
Division 2 (old)14/12/1957Bristol R7-0
League Two03/02/2007Boston6-0
FA Cup05/01/1982Millwall6-1
Division 2 (old)08/04/1899Lincoln6-1
FA Cup12/10/1895Staveley5-0
Division 2 (old)19/02/1927Fulham5-0

Grimsby have also scored six goals away from home on only 10 occasions in their 128-year history in all competitions, the last of which was 25 years ago at Millwall in the FA Cup.

DescriptionDateOppositionScore
Division 2 (old)14/12/1957Bristol R7-0
Division 1 (old)30/04/1932West Brom6-5
Division 3 (old)29/03/1980MK Dons6-3
Division 3 (old)29/10/1960Tranmere6-3
Division 2 (old)18/02/1899Blackpool6-3
Division 1 (old)02/11/1935Aston Villa6-2
Division 2 (old)11/11/1893Middlsbro Irnoplis6-2
FA Cup05/01/1982Millwall6-1
Division 2 (old)08/04/1899Lincoln6-1
League Two03/02/2007Boston6-0

The last time Town scored six goals was when they beat Barnsley 6-1 on 28/02/2004, but it didn't stop them getting relegated from Division Two that year. The last time they won by a six goal margin was when they beat Carlisle 6-0 in the League Cup in 1999.
